快捷导航
本帖最后由 supp7 于 2016-9-20 14:43 编辑

首先,请选择For Tomcat里面的jks格式证书,将jks文件放到wildfly-9.0.2\standalone\configuration\路径下,然后按照以下步骤安装SSL证书即可。

步骤一, 编辑“路径\wildfly-9.0.2\standalone\configuration\”里面的standalone.xml文件,并在security-realms部分添加节点数据;
<security-realms>
   ...
    <security-realm name="SslRealm">
        <server-identities>
            <ssl>
                <keystore path="路径\证书.jks" relative-to="jboss.server.config.dir" keystore-password="password"/>
            </ssl>
        </server-identities>
    </security-realm>
</security-realms>
步骤二, 配置节点下的数据, 添加一个新的https-listener;

<server name="default-server">
                <http-listener name="default" socket-binding="http" redirect-socket="https"/>
                <https-listener name="https" socket-binding="https" security-realm="SslRealm"/>
                <host name="default-host" alias="localhost">
      <!--
      <location name="/" handler="welcome-content"/>
      -->
                    <filter-ref name="server-header"/>
                    <filter-ref name="x-powered-by-header"/>
                </host>
</server>
步骤三, 配置监听端口,改成“443”,指定绑定名为https
Untitled1.jpg

步骤四, 使监听HTTPS配置生效,使用名为https的绑定,安全级别为ManagementRealm(视实际情况而定,不配置此步骤https也是可以的)
Untitled2.jpg

步骤五, 重启后访问: https://localhost 即可。

备注: 放行访问权限到interfaces里,找到public的interface,将ip改为0.0.0.0,如图:
Untitled3.jpg
举报 使用道具
| 回复

共 0 个关于wildfly 9.0.2/10.0.0配置SSL证书/https的回复 最后回复于 2016-9-20 14:39

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

发新帖

版块推荐百宝箱

快速回复 返回顶部 返回列表